DINERS CLUB INTERNATIONAL 2009
WINELIST AWARDS


The Diners Club Awards, held each year in South Africa, are eagerly anticipated by the wine industry, hotels and restaurants. This prestigious international contest has been a fixture for many years and Michael Olivier, their convener, explains, "What the judges will be looking for is the restaurateur who takes trouble compiling the establishments’ wine list. As with last year, we offer silver, gold, platinum and diamond awards, with a national ‘best wine list’ award in each of these categories."
The Best Winelist, won last year by The Cellars Hohenort Hotel, is up for grabs again. The small game lodge list of 20 wines, the family restaurant on the corner and the International Hotel Restaurants all stand an equal chance. We are also offering best first entry wine list and the Wine Steward of the Year Award, won last year by Mortimer Stevens of Pezula in Knysna, which will go to fully employed wine stewards. We look forward to receiving many entries this year and to the results being announced in September.
Judging will take place in August and the winners will be announced at awards ceremonies to be held in Johannesburg, Durban and Cape Town in September.
